Criminal Record Search: Unmasking Past Offenses
A criminal record search exposes the past transgressions of individuals. These documents offer a glimpse into an individual's history with the legal process. Conducting such a search sometimes involves accessing databases maintained by law enforcement agencies or private researchers. The information contained within these records can include details about arrests, convictions, judgments, and other relevant legal actions. The purpose of a criminal record search changes depending on the context. Potential employers may utilize these searches to assess an applicant's suitability for a position.
Landlords may conduct them to determine the reliability of prospective tenants. Furthermore, individuals may seek their own criminal record background for various reasons.
It is essential to understand that accessing and using criminal record information is subject to regulations designed to protect privacy rights.

Transparency and Accountability: The Importance of Public Records
Public records are vital for promoting transparency and accountability in government. They allow citizens to scrutinize the actions of their elected officials and hold them responsible. , In addition, public records provide a wealth of information that can be used to expose government practices.
This availability to information is essential for a healthy democracy. It empowers citizens to make informed decisions about their government. Lacking public records, government could become opaque, and abuse of power could thrive.
A robust system of public records defends against such threats by exposing government actions.
